Constant Bitrate, Stereo, 192Kbs, any encoder that uses the Lame engine should be fine. I would be leary of other encoders, as I've done quite a bit of listening to encoders myself. I used the use the fine Blade encoder at 256Kbs, but it was proven to me that Lame sounds better, even at 192Kbs. This is not hard to hear.
